Less Lethal Sponsors

Featured Distributors

Featured Police Less Lethal Video

Police TASER suicidal man falls into pool then saved
Check out this side by side view of 2 different officers wearing TASER AXON flex on-officer cameras showing the 2 different point of view of the same life saving incident. Lake Havasu Police TASER suicidal man who subsequently falls into the pool. The officers responding then jump into the pool and pull the man out, saving his life. Submit your AXON video to Taser here.
Watch Video

All Police Less Lethal Videos

Back to previous page